数控编程描述的是什么工作
-
数控编程是一种通过编写指令来控制数控机床进行加工操作的工作。数控编程主要包括以下几个方面的内容。
首先,数控编程描述了加工零件的几何形状和尺寸。在进行数控加工前,需要根据设计图纸和工艺要求,将零件的几何形状和尺寸转化为数学模型,并通过数控编程语言进行描述。这些描述包括了点、直线、圆弧、曲线等基本几何元素的坐标、起点、终点、半径、角度等信息。
其次,数控编程描述了加工过程中的刀具路径和加工参数。通过数控编程,可以确定刀具在加工过程中的移动轨迹,包括切削进给方向、切削速度、切削深度等加工参数。这些描述既可以是直线路径,也可以是圆弧路径,还可以是复杂的曲线路径,通过编程指令,控制刀具的运动轨迹,实现对零件的精确加工。
然后,数控编程还描述了加工过程中的刀具切削轨迹。数控机床通过控制刀具在零件上的运动,完成对零件的切削加工。数控编程中的切削轨迹描述了刀具在加工过程中的路径,包括进给轨迹、回程轨迹、切削方式等。刀具切削轨迹的合理设计和编程,能够保证加工过程的精度和效率。
最后,数控编程还包括对加工过程中的其他因素的描述。例如,切削液的使用、刀具的更换、切削速度的调整等。这些因素在数控编程中需要进行详细的描述,以确保加工过程的顺利进行。
总之,数控编程是一项关键的技术工作,通过编写指令来控制数控机床进行加工操作。它涵盖了零件几何形状和尺寸的描述、刀具路径和加工参数的描述、刀具切削轨迹的描述以及其他加工过程中的因素描述。数控编程的准确性和合理性对于保证零件加工的质量和效率至关重要。
1年前 -
数控编程是一种将工件的几何形状和加工要求转化为数控设备(如数控机床)可识别的指令的工作。数控编程的主要任务是编写一系列指令,以指导数控设备在工件上进行加工操作,以实现工件的精确加工。
-
解读技术图纸:数控编程员需要能够准确理解技术图纸上的几何尺寸、加工要求和特殊要求,以便将其转化为数控程序。
-
编写数控程序:数控编程员需要使用专门的数控编程软件,根据工件的几何形状和加工要求,编写数控程序。这些程序包含了一系列的指令,如刀具路径、进给速度、切削深度等,以控制数控设备的运动和加工操作。
-
选择合适的刀具和工艺参数:数控编程员需要根据工件的材料特性和加工要求,选择合适的刀具和工艺参数,以确保加工质量和效率。
-
进行程序验证和优化:数控编程员需要对编写的数控程序进行验证和优化。通过使用模拟软件进行虚拟加工,可以检查程序是否有误,是否满足工件的加工要求。如果有错误或不合理之处,需要进行修改和优化。
-
与数控设备进行通信:数控编程员需要将编写好的数控程序传输给数控设备,并与设备进行通信。这包括设置数控设备的参数、上传程序、下载加工结果等操作。
总之,数控编程是将工件的几何形状和加工要求转化为数控设备可识别的指令的工作。它需要对技术图纸进行解读,编写数控程序,选择合适的刀具和工艺参数,进行程序验证和优化,并与数控设备进行通信。数控编程的准确性和合理性直接影响到工件的加工质量和效率。
1年前 -
-
数控编程是指利用计算机技术和编程语言,将零件图纸或产品设计要求转化为数控机床能够识别和执行的指令代码的过程。数控编程是数控加工的关键环节之一,它决定了数控机床能否准确、高效地加工出符合要求的零件。
在数控编程中,操作者需要根据零件图纸或产品设计要求,通过一系列的方法和步骤来编写数控程序。下面将从方法、操作流程等方面进行详细描述。
一、方法:
1.了解数控机床:熟悉所使用的数控机床的型号、性能、工作范围等参数,以便编写合适的数控程序。
2.掌握编程语言:掌握数控机床所使用的编程语言,如G代码、M代码等。
3.熟悉加工工艺:了解加工工艺流程,包括切削刀具的选择、加工顺序、切削参数等。
4.熟悉刀具路径:了解刀具路径规划,包括切削轨迹、切削方向、进给速度等。二、操作流程:
1.获取零件图纸或产品设计要求:根据零件图纸或产品设计要求,了解零件的几何形状、尺寸和加工要求。
2.分析加工工艺:根据零件的几何形状和加工要求,确定适合的加工工艺,并选择合适的切削刀具。
3.确定刀具路径:根据加工工艺要求,确定切削轨迹、切削方向、进给速度等刀具路径。
4.编写数控程序:根据确定的刀具路径和加工工艺要求,使用数控机床所使用的编程语言编写数控程序。
5.检查程序:对编写的数控程序进行检查和验证,确保程序的正确性和可靠性。
6.调试程序:将编写的数控程序加载到数控机床中进行调试,查看刀具路径和加工效果是否符合要求。
7.优化程序:根据调试结果,对数控程序进行优化和修改,以提高加工效率和质量。
8.保存程序:将调试完成的数控程序保存到计算机或数控机床中,以备后续使用。总结:
数控编程是将零件图纸或产品设计要求转化为数控机床能够识别和执行的指令代码的过程。在数控编程过程中,操作者需要了解数控机床、掌握编程语言、熟悉加工工艺和刀具路径规划等方法,并按照一定的操作流程进行操作。通过数控编程,可以实现数控机床的自动化加工,提高生产效率和产品质量。1年前